Newcastle to Dore & Totley by train

Planning a train journey from Newcastle to Dore & Totley? The trip usually takes about 3hrs 16 mins, covering approximately 113 miles (182 kilometres). With roughly 19 trains operating daily, you have plenty of options to suit your schedule. Booking your tickets ahead of time can snag you fares as low as £12.40, offering an economical choice for savvy travelers.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Newcastle to Dore & Totley start from as little as £12.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Newcastle to Dore & Totley start from £84.30 one way, or £85.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Newcastle to Dore & Totley are available for £86.20 one way, or £131.20 return

Facilities and Amenities

Newcastle Train Station is well-equipped to make your travel experience as smooth as possible. The ticket office opens as early as 6 AM on weekdays, providing ample time for travelers to plan ahead. Alternatively, convenient ticket machines are scattered throughout the station, and they cater well to those with accessibility needs. For comfort, the station offers waiting rooms and seating areas, both of which are open throughout the operating hours. If you require any assistance, staff are on hand from the early hours until midnight.

The station is accessibility friendly with step-free access available to several platforms, assisted by both lifts and ramps when necessary. Do note, however, that while the station is widely accessible, some platforms accessed via steep bridges may require assistance. The luxurious 1st Class Lounge offers an elevated waiting experience and is a delightful option for premium ticket holders.

Facilities and Ticketing at Dore & Totley

While Dore & Totley station doesn't have a ticket office, ticket machines are conveniently available for purchasing and collecting your rail tickets. It's worth noting that no accessible ticket machines are present, so plan accordingly if you require any assistance. Smartcards can be issued here, although there are no smartcard validators available.

For those concerned about accessibility, Dore & Totley is a Category A station with step-free access throughout, making it welcoming for everyone. It provides ramps for train access, and both platforms are equipped with shelters for passengers to wait comfortably. However, if you're looking for a place to grab a quick snack or need a cash point, you'll need to plan ahead as neither refreshments nor ATM facilities are available on-site.

Onward Travel Options

If your journey continues beyond the tracks, there are several options for onward travel. For busses, there's a Rail Replacement Service with a pick-up and drop-off spot at the bus stops adjacent to the station car park entrance. Local taxis are accessible via northern railway service, ensuring you can seamlessly reach your next destination. While bicycle hire isn't directly available at the station, you can seek information on local options if you'd prefer to cycle the scenic routes around Sheffield and the nearby Peak District.
